Pauls Jonass about his MXGP podium
After about 23 months, Pauls Jonass was back on the podium yesterday during the Belgian Grand Prix. The Latvian showed very well at the Lommel circuit and finished third behind Romain Febvre and Jeffrey Herlings. The GasGas driver tells his story here and teammate Brian Bogers also has his say.
Paul's Jonass:
''Just awesome! There are so many positives for me today. My first podium at the GasGas, the first time I led for long laps in MXGP and my first podium of the season. After the race in Loket we pressed the reset button and made a number of changes to the engine. This really helped me with the starts. Together with the team we have made good progress for this competition and they deserve this podium place. Today's riding gives me a lot of confidence for my home GP and I can't wait to get on track there and ride in front of my own fans. It will be great.''
Brian Bogers:
"It was a good day for me, not spectacular, but I did score twice. It was tough today! I finished eleventh in both heats, putting me tenth in the overall standings. I rode my own lines in both heats and I really enjoyed it with that crowd next to the track. Obviously I wanted better results but I did my best. With a tenth place in the daily rankings, I achieved a lot of points and it was also a good day for me and the team."
